Greater Expense Factors To Consider



Offered the remarkable top quality and compatibility benefits of OEM building components over repairs, it is essential to currently address the facet of higher price considerations in the decision-making procedure. While OEM parts are understood for their specific fit and high efficiency, they frequently come at a greater cost point contrasted to aftermarket options. The preliminary investment in OEM parts may appear more pricey, but over time, they can verify to be extra affordable because of their toughness and integrity.


One vital element to consider when examining the greater expense of OEM building and construction components is the prospective savings in regards to minimized repair and maintenance expenditures. OEM components are engineered to meet the specific needs of the tools, which can lead to fewer break downs and less downtime. This can translate into significant cost savings for tools owners in terms of reduced repair service and replacement expenses over the life-span of the equipment.


In addition, buying OEM components can additionally add to keeping the resale worth of the devices. Customers frequently choose equipment that has been fitted with genuine OEM components, as they are viewed to supply much better high quality and performance. This can bring about a greater resale value for the equipment, countering the preliminary greater cost of OEM components. Ultimately, while the higher cost of OEM building and construction components might need a bigger in advance investment, the long-lasting benefits in regards to dependability, performance, and cost financial savings make them a practical and useful option for tools owners aiming to make best use of the worth of their investments.

Potential Limited Accessibility Problems

Availability Difficulties Posed by Limited Supply of OEM Construction Components can Impact Devices Upkeep and Repair Work Schedules.


When depending on OEM building and construction parts for equipment maintenance and repairs, one significant drawback that can emerge is the possible restricted availability of these parts. As a result of variables such as manufacturing timetables, supply chain disturbances, or the discontinuation of specific elements by producers, there may be instances where OEM parts end up being scarce and even outdated. This deficiency can cause delays in devices servicing, prolonged downtime, and raised costs connected with sourcing different services.


Restricted availability of OEM building parts can also hamper the efficiency of upkeep groups, as they might require to invest added effort and time looking for ideal substitutes or waiting for back-ordered parts to arrive. In situations where details OEM components are crucial for optimal equipment efficiency or safety and security conformity, the unavailability of these parts can present severe operational dangers. To reduce these obstacles, equipment supervisors must maintain clear communication with vendors, explore choices content for stocking essential parts beforehand, and consider alternate remedies or aftermarket parts when OEM choices are limited.
